Decoding method and decoding apparatus as well as program
    1.
    发明授权
    Decoding method and decoding apparatus as well as program 有权
    解码方式和解码装置以及程序

    公开(公告)号:US08103945B2

    公开(公告)日:2012-01-24

    申请号:US11959551

    申请日:2007-12-19

    IPC分类号: G06F11/00

    摘要: A decoding method for sorting received words in the order of the magnitude of the reliability of the received words, performing belief propagation using a parity check matrix diagonalized in the order to update the reliabilities, and repetitively performing the sorting and the belief propagation for the updated values, includes an inner repeated decoding process step of performing belief propagation using a parity check matrix diagonalized in an order of columns corresponding to symbols having comparatively low reliability values of the received words to update the reliability and repetitively performing the belief propagation based on the updated reliability; the inner repeated decoding process step in the second or later cycle of repetition thereof including diagonalization of the parity check matrix for restricted ones of the columns of the parity check matrix.

    摘要翻译: 一种用于按接收字的可靠性大小的顺序对接收到的字进行分类的解码方法,使用以对等化的奇偶校验矩阵来执行置信传播,以更新可靠性,并且重复地执行用于更新的可更新的排序和置信传播 值包括内部重复解码处理步骤,其使用对应于与所接收到的字的具有相对低的可靠性值的符号相对应的列的顺序对角化的奇偶校验矩阵来执行置信传播,以更新可靠性并基于更新后的重新执行置信传播 可靠性; 内部重复解码处理步骤在其重复的第二或更晚的循环中,包括奇偶校验矩阵的有限列的奇偶校验矩阵的对角化。

    DATA PROCESSING APPARATUS AND DATA PROCESSING METHOD AS WELL AS ENCODING APPARATUS AND ENCODING METHOD
    2.
    发明申请
    DATA PROCESSING APPARATUS AND DATA PROCESSING METHOD AS WELL AS ENCODING APPARATUS AND ENCODING METHOD 有权
    数据处理设备和数据处理方法,如编码设备和编码方法

    公开(公告)号:US20100299572A1

    公开(公告)日:2010-11-25

    申请号:US12743649

    申请日:2008-11-18

    IPC分类号: H03M13/05 G06F11/10

    摘要: A data processing apparatus, a data processing method, an encoding apparatus and an encoding method which can be applied, for example, to a transmission system for transmitting an LDPC code and so forth, and which can improve the tolerance to errors. Of an LDPC code which is prescribed in the DVB-S.2 and has a code length of 64,800 and an encoding rate of ⅔, mb code bits are replaced, and the code bits after the replacement become symbol bits of b symbols. When m is 8 and b is 2, where the i+1th bit from the most significant bit of 8×2 code bits and 8×2 symbol bits of two successive symbols are represented by bi and yi, respectively, replacement of allocating b0 to y15, b1 to y7, b2 to y1, b3 to y5, b4 to y6, b5 to y13, b6 to y11, b7 to y9, b8 to y8, b9 to y14, b10 to y12, b11 to y3, b12 to y0, b13 to y10, b14 to y4 and b15 to y2.

    摘要翻译: 可以应用于例如用于发送LDPC码等的传输系统的数据处理装置,数据处理方法,编码装置和编码方法,并且可以提高对误差的容限。 在DVB-S.2中规定的并且具有64,800的码长和an的编码率的LDPC码中,替换mb个码比特,并且替换后的码比特成为b符号的符号比特。 当m为8且b为2时,分别用b 1和y i表示从8×2码位的最高有效位和2个连续符号的8×2符号位的第i + 1位,将b0分配给 y15,b1〜y7,b2〜y1,b3〜y5,b4〜y6,b5〜y13,b6〜y11,b7〜y9,b8〜y8,b9〜y14,b10〜y12,b11〜y3,b12〜y0, b13〜y10,b14〜y4,b15〜y2。

    DATA PROCESSING APPARATUS AND DATA PROCESSING METHOD
    3.
    发明申请
    DATA PROCESSING APPARATUS AND DATA PROCESSING METHOD 有权
    数据处理设备和数据处理方法

    公开(公告)号:US20100275101A1

    公开(公告)日:2010-10-28

    申请号:US12744400

    申请日:2008-11-26

    IPC分类号: H03M13/05 G06F11/10

    摘要: The present invention relates to a data processing apparatus and a data processing method which can improve the tolerance to errors of data. A demultiplexer replaces, in accordance with an allocation rule for allocating code bits of an LDPC code to symbol bits representative of symbols, mb bits from among the code bits and sets the code bits after the replacement as symbol bits of b symbols. According to the allocation rule, where groups into which the code bits and the symbol bits are to be grouped in response to an error probability thereof are set as code bit groups and symbol bit groups, respectively, a combination of any of the code bit groups and the symbol bit group of the symbol bits to which the code bits of the code bit group are to be allocated and bit numbers of the code bits and the symbols bits are prescribed.

    摘要翻译: 数据处理装置和数据处理方法技术领域本发明涉及一种数据处理装置和数据处理方法,其可以提高对数据的误差的容忍度。 解复用器根据用于分配LDPC码的码位的分配规则替换代表码元的符号位,并从代码比特中取代mb比特,并将替换后的码比特设置为b符号的符号比特。 根据分配规则,分别将代码比特和符号比特的组合作为码比特组和符号比特组分别设定为组合的任何编码比特组 以及要分配码位组的码位的符号位的符号位组,以及代码位和符号位的位编号。

    Data processing apparatus and data processing method
    4.
    发明授权
    Data processing apparatus and data processing method 有权
    数据处理装置及数据处理方法

    公开(公告)号:US08578237B2

    公开(公告)日:2013-11-05

    申请号:US12744400

    申请日:2008-11-26

    IPC分类号: H03M13/00

    摘要: The present invention relates to a data processing apparatus and a data processing method which can improve the tolerance to errors of data. A demultiplexer replaces, in accordance with an allocation rule for allocating code bits of an LDPC code to symbol bits representative of symbols, mb bits from among the code bits and sets the code bits after the replacement as symbol bits of b symbols. According to the allocation rule, where groups into which the code bits and the symbol bits are to be grouped in response to an error probability thereof are set as code bit groups and symbol bit groups, respectively, a combination of any of the code bit groups and the symbol bit group of the symbol bits to which the code bits of the code bit group are to be allocated and bit numbers of the code bits and the symbols bits are prescribed.

    摘要翻译: 数据处理装置和数据处理方法技术领域本发明涉及一种数据处理装置和数据处理方法,其可以提高对数据的误差的容忍度。 解复用器根据用于分配LDPC码的码位的分配规则替换代表码元的符号位,并从代码比特中取代mb比特,并将替换后的码比特设置为b符号的符号比特。 根据分配规则,分别将代码比特和符号比特的组合作为码比特组和符号比特组分别设定为组合的任何编码比特组 以及要分配码位组的码位的符号位的符号位组,以及代码位和符号位的位编号。

    Data processing apparatus and data processing method
    5.
    发明授权
    Data processing apparatus and data processing method 有权
    数据处理装置及数据处理方法

    公开(公告)号:US08499214B2

    公开(公告)日:2013-07-30

    申请号:US12743398

    申请日:2008-11-26

    IPC分类号: H03M13/00

    摘要: The present invention relates to a data processing apparatus and a data processing method which can improve the tolerance to errors of data. A demultiplexer 25 replaces, in accordance with an allocation rule for allocating code bits of an LDPC code to symbol bits representative of symbols, mb bits from among the code bits and sets the code bits after the replacement as symbol bits of b symbols. For example, when m is 12 and b is 1, where the i+1th bits from the most significant bit of the 12×1 code bits and the 12×1 symbol bits of one symbol are represented as bits bi and yi, replacement for allocating, for example, b0 to y8, b1 to y0, b2 to y6, b3 to y1, b4 to y4, b5 to y5, b6 to y2, b7 to y3, b8 to y7, b9 to y10, b10 to y11 and b11 to y9 is carried out. The present invention can be applied, for example, to a transmission system for transmitting an LDPC code and so forth.

    摘要翻译: 数据处理装置和数据处理方法技术领域本发明涉及一种数据处理装置和数据处理方法,其可以提高对数据的误差的容忍度。 解复用器25根据用于分配LDPC码的码位的分配规则替换代表码元的符号位,并从代码比特中替换mb比特,并将替换后的码比特设置为b符号的符号比特。 例如,当m为12且b为1时,其中来自12×1码位的最高有效位的第i + 1位和一个符号的12×1符号位表示为位bi和yi,替换为 分配例如b0至y8,b1至y0,b2至y6,b3至y1,b4至y4,b5至y5,b6至y2,b7至y3,b8至y7,b9至y10,b10至y11和b11 到y9进行。 本发明可以应用于例如用于发送LDPC码等的传输系统。

    Data processing apparatus and data processing method as well as encoding apparatus and encoding method
    6.
    发明授权
    Data processing apparatus and data processing method as well as encoding apparatus and encoding method 有权
    数据处理装置和数据处理方法以及编码装置和编码方法

    公开(公告)号:US08335964B2

    公开(公告)日:2012-12-18

    申请号:US12743384

    申请日:2008-11-25

    IPC分类号: G06F11/00

    摘要: A data processing apparatus, a data processing method, an encoding apparatus, and an encoding method which can be applied, for example, to a transmission system for transmitting an LDPC code and so forth, and which can improve tolerance to errors. Of an LDPC code which is prescribed in the DVB-S.2 and has a code length of 64,800 and an encoding rate of 2/3, mb code bits are replaced, and the code bits after the replacement become symbol bits of b symbols. When m is 8 and b is 2, where the i+1th bit from the most significant bit of 8×2 code bits and 8×2 symbol bits of two successive symbols are represented by bi and yi, respectively, replacement of allocating b0 to y15, b1 to y7, b2 to y1, b3 to y5, b4 to y6, b5 to y13, b6 to y11, b7 to y9, b8 to y8, b9 to y14, b10 to y12, b11 to y3, b12 to y0, b13 to y10, b14 to y4 and b15 to y2.

    摘要翻译: 可以应用于例如用于发送LDPC码的传输系统等的数据处理装置,数据处理方法,编码装置和编码方法,并且可以改善对误差的容限。 在DVB-S.2中规定的并且具有64,800的码长和2/3的编码速率的LDPC码中,替换mb个码比特,并且替换后的码比特成为b符号的符号比特。 当m为8且b为2时,分别用b 1和y i表示从8×2码位的最高有效位和2个连续符号的8×2符号位的第i + 1位,将b0分配给 y15,b1〜y7,b2〜y1,b3〜y5,b4〜y6,b5〜y13,b6〜y11,b7〜y9,b8〜y8,b9〜y14,b10〜y12,b11〜y3,b12〜y0, b13〜y10,b14〜y4,b15〜y2。

    DATA PROCESSING APPARATUS AND DATA PROCESSING METHOD
    7.
    发明申请
    DATA PROCESSING APPARATUS AND DATA PROCESSING METHOD 有权
    数据处理设备和数据处理方法

    公开(公告)号:US20100269019A1

    公开(公告)日:2010-10-21

    申请号:US12743398

    申请日:2008-11-26

    IPC分类号: H03M13/05 G06F11/10

    摘要: The present invention relates to a data processing apparatus and a data processing method which can improve the tolerance to errors of data. A demultiplexer 25 replaces, in accordance with an allocation rule for allocating code bits of an LDPC code to symbol bits representative of symbols, mb bits from among the code bits and sets the code bits after the replacement as symbol bits of b symbols. For example, when m is 12 and b is 1, where the i+1th bits from the most significant bit of the 12×1 code bits and the 12×1 symbol bits of one symbol are represented as bits bi and yi, replacement for allocating, for example, b0 to y8, b1 to y0, b2 to y6, b3 to y1, b4 to y4, b5 to y5, b6 to y2, b7 to y3, b8 to y7, b9 to y10, b10 to y11 and b11 to y9 is carried out. The present invention can be applied, for example, to a transmission system for transmitting an LDPC code and so forth.

    摘要翻译: 数据处理装置和数据处理方法技术领域本发明涉及一种数据处理装置和数据处理方法,其可以提高对数据的误差的容忍度。 解复用器25根据用于分配LDPC码的码位的分配规则替换代表码元的符号位,并从代码比特中替换mb比特,并将替换后的码比特设置为b符号的符号比特。 例如,当m为12且b为1时,其中来自12×1码位的最高有效位的第i + 1位和一个符号的12×1符号位表示为位bi和yi,替换为 分配例如b0至y8,b1至y0,b2至y6,b3至y1,b4至y4,b5至y5,b6至y2,b7至y3,b8至y7,b9至y10,b10至y11和b11 到y9进行。 本发明可以应用于例如用于发送LDPC码等的传输系统。

    DATA PROCESSING APPARATUS, DATA PROCESSING METHOD AND PROGRAM
    8.
    发明申请
    DATA PROCESSING APPARATUS, DATA PROCESSING METHOD AND PROGRAM 有权
    数据处理设备,数据处理方法和程序

    公开(公告)号:US20100281329A1

    公开(公告)日:2010-11-04

    申请号:US12743487

    申请日:2008-11-26

    IPC分类号: H03M13/05 G06F11/10

    摘要: The present invention relates to a data processing apparatus, a data processing method and a program which can improve the tolerance of code bits of an LDPC code to errors.Where two or more bits of an LDPC (Low Density Parity Check) code are set as one symbol and are mapped to 214 or 216 signal points, a column twist interleaver 24 carries out, as a re-arrangement process for re-arranging code bits of an LDPC code such that a plurality of code bits corresponding to the value 1 included in one arbitrary row of a parity check matrix are not included in one symbol, column twist interleave of changing the writing starting position when code bits are written in a column direction of a memory for each column of the memory. The present invention can be applied, for example, to a transmission apparatus for transmitting an LDPC code.

    摘要翻译: 本发明涉及一种数据处理装置,数据处理方法和程序,其可以将LDPC码的码位的容限提高到错误。 当LDPC(低密度奇偶校验)码的两个或多个比特被设置为一个符号并被映射到214或216个信号点时,列扭曲交织器24执行用于重新排列码位的重新排列处理 使得与包括在奇偶校验矩阵的一个任意行中的值1相对应的多个码位不包括在一个符号中的LDPC码,当码位被写入列时改变写入起始位置的列扭曲交织 存储器的每列的存储器方向。 本发明可以应用于例如用于发送LDPC码的发送装置。

    Data processing apparatus, data processing method and program
    9.
    发明授权
    Data processing apparatus, data processing method and program 有权
    数据处理装置,数据处理方法和程序

    公开(公告)号:US08489955B2

    公开(公告)日:2013-07-16

    申请号:US12743487

    申请日:2008-11-26

    IPC分类号: H03M13/00

    摘要: The present invention relates to a data processing apparatus, a data processing method and a program which can improve the tolerance of code bits of an LDPC code to errors.Where two or more bits of an LDPC (Low Density Parity Check) code are set as one symbol and are mapped to 214 or 216 signal points, a column twist interleaver 24 carries out, as a re-arrangement process for re-arranging code bits of an LDPC code such that a plurality of code bits corresponding to the value 1 included in one arbitrary row of a parity check matrix are not included in one symbol, column twist interleave of changing the writing starting position when code bits are written in a column direction of a memory for each column of the memory. The present invention can be applied, for example, to a transmission apparatus for transmitting an LDPC code.

    摘要翻译: 本发明涉及一种数据处理装置,数据处理方法和程序,其可以将LDPC码的码位的容限提高到错误。 当LDPC(低密度奇偶校验)码的两个或多个比特被设置为一个符号并被映射到214或216个信号点时,列扭曲交织器24执行用于重新排列码位的重新排列处理 使得与包括在奇偶校验矩阵的一个任意行中的值1相对应的多个码位不包括在一个符号中的LDPC码,当码位被写入列时改变写入起始位置的列扭曲交织 存储器的每列的存储器方向。 本发明可以应用于例如用于发送LDPC码的发送装置。

    Data processing apparatus and data processing method

    公开(公告)号:US08464122B2

    公开(公告)日:2013-06-11

    申请号:US12743398

    申请日:2008-11-26

    IPC分类号: H03M13/00

    摘要: The present invention relates to a data processing apparatus and a data processing method which can improve the tolerance to errors of data. A demultiplexer 25 replaces, in accordance with an allocation rule for allocating code bits of an LDPC code to symbol bits representative of symbols, mb bits from among the code bits and sets the code bits after the replacement as symbol bits of b symbols. For example, when m is 12 and b is 1, where the i+1th bits from the most significant bit of the 12×1 code bits and the 12×1 symbol bits of one symbol are represented as bits bi and yi, replacement for allocating, for example, b0 to y8, b1 to y0, b2 to y6, b3 to y1, b4 to y4, b5 to y5, b6 to y2, b7 to y3, b8 to y7, b9 to y10, b10 to y11 and b11 to y9 is carried out. The present invention can be applied, for example, to a transmission system for transmitting an LDPC code and so forth.